Webb Space Telescope Captures Stunning Image of Star Formation Against a Cosmic Backdrop
In a remarkable scientific achievement, the Webb Space Telescope has provided astronomers with a breathtaking view of a star in the throes of formation. Located approximately 625 light-years from Earth, this celestial spectacle occurs within one of the Milky Way galaxy’s closest star-forming regions. The image released by NASA and the European Space Agency showcases a plume of gas and dust, seemingly reminiscent of a rocket’s contrail as it embarks on a voyage through the cosmos, set against the backdrop of a spiral galaxy.

The plume of material observed in the image is not merely an aesthetic marvel but is also a vital component of the star formation process. As dense clouds of gas and dust collapse under gravity, they give rise to new stars, a phenomenon that occurs continuously throughout the cosmos. This specific outflow, teeming with particulate matter, exemplifies the energetic and chaotic environment often associated with the birth of stars.
The Webb Space Telescope’s capabilities surpass those of its predecessors, allowing for unprecedented clarity in observations. The retired Spitzer Space Telescope previously detected the same region in 2006, branding the stellar outflow as “the cosmic tornado.” However, the image at that time lacked the clarity and detail that Webb now provides, as the background galaxy and surrounding structures were challenging to distinguish.
